Demicco et al developed a risk model for patients with solitary fibrous tumor (SFT). This model can help to identify a patient who may benefit from more aggressive management. The authors are from the University of Texas M.D. Anderson Cancer Center in Houston.
Parameters:
(1) age in years
(2) diameter of tumor in cm
(3) mitotic figures per 10 high power field (hpf)
Parameter |
Finding |
Points |
age in years |
< 55 years |
0 |
|
>= 55 years |
1 |
diameter in cm |
< 5 cm |
0 |
|
5 to 9.9 cm |
1 |
|
10 to 14.9 cm |
2 |
|
>= 15 cm |
3 |
mitotic figures |
0 per 10 hpf |
0 |
|
1 to 3 per 10 hpf |
1 |
|
>= 4 per 10 hpf |
2 |
where:
• The field area for the high power field was not stated. Magnification was 400x.
• The highest mitotic count out of 3 to 5 10-field counts was used.
total score =
= SUM(points for all 3 parameters)
Interpretation:
• minimum score: 0
• maximum score: 6
• The higher the score the worse the prognosis.
Total Score |
Risk Group |
10 Year DSS |
0 to 2 |
low |
100% |
3 or 4 |
intermediate |
93% |
5 or 6 |
high |
0% |
